The ingredients needed to make Mince Lasagne:
- Get 500 g mince of choice
- Get 1 med chopped onion
- Make ready 1 tsp dhanya and jeera powder
- Get 2 tsp garlic and ginger
- Take 3 Tbs masala
- Take 10 Tbs pasta sauce(I used all-joy)
- Take Salt
- Prepare 5 Tbs oil
- Prepare 1 box lasagne sheets
- Take 1 pkt cheese sauce
- Get Grated cheese of choice
Instructions to make Mince Lasagne:
- Rinse the mince. Add oil to a pot on med heat, fry the onions till soft.Add the masala, dhanya and jeera, garlic and ginger, stir then add the mince.Add 1/2 cup water and salt and let the mince cook for 30mins.When the mince has dried out add the pasta sauce and mix through. Let it cool.
- Add the lasagne sheets to an oven tray and pour hot water over covering the sheets.Prepare the cheese sauce as instructed on the pkt and grate the cheese.Preheat the oven at 200°C - In a square oven tray, spread little cheese sauce, add a layer of sheets followed by a layer of mince then grated cheese.Repeat with the cheese sauce, sheets, mince then cheese again till the sheets are finished.
- Bake in the oven for 25/30 mins allowing the cheese to brown as well.Serves 6-8
